Namaste doctor. My son is 167 cm in height but he is 80 kgs. I'm really worried. There is no physical excercise becuase of school work. What should he do? Can you give me the diet plan? Thank You

Hello sir...I understand your concern about your son as a father...First and foremost you must understand losing weight is a very gradual process. He should have strong determination and patience if he want to lose weight. And it cannot happen suddenly. Losing too mich suddenly is also not good for health. He has to follow a strict diet and exercise schedule. Regarding diet -tell him to have small multiple meals instead of 3 big meals, eat food rich in proteins and fibres like egg white boiled chicken vegetables fruits pulses, avoid carbohydrate rich foods like rice curds oily foods sweets ghee and other junk food. Regarding exercises - start slowly with brisk walking, then change over to jogging, running and other abdominal exercises. Never over strain himself. And always keep well hydrated and enjoy whatever he will do...consult dietitian for further information
